package.bbclass: Generate runtime-rprovides data
Currently, given a list of rdepends its near impossible to figure out which ones are potentially invalid and which might be an RPROVIDES of a package. This problem is simple to solve, we can write lookup data into the pkgdata. This patch does that, accounting for the fact that multiple packages can RPROVIDE the same thing (particularly with locales). Its done with symlinks so the performance overhead is minimal. (From OE-Core rev: 30b4bff944c4625696e9be97ce4912a2710d13e9) Signed-off-by: Richard Purdie <richard.purdie@linuxfoundation.org>
